Conditions

Parkinson's disease

Interventions

Experimental-control group:Participants received TI stimulation at the first time, and received sham stimulation at the second time, with a 7-day interval between the two stimulation.
Control-experimental group:Participants received sham stimulation at the first time, and received TI stimulation at the second time, with a 7-day interval between the two stimulation.

Inclusion criteria

Inclusion criteria: (1) Adult male or female, aged 40 years or older; (2) Diagnosis of idiopathic Parkinson's disease according to the Brain Bank criteria, with onset after 40 years of age; (3) Response to levodopa-based drugs; (4) Hoehn and Yahr (H&Y) Stage 1.5-2.5; (5) Ability to walk alone for at least five minutes without the use of assistive devices; (6) No occurrence of severe Freezing Of Gait (FOG).

Exclusion criteria

Exclusion criteria: (1) Presence of other central neurological disease affecting the experiment; (2) Mild or greater cognitive impairment, as indicated by a MoCA score of =23; (3) Orthopedic or other health conditions that may affect gait or balance; (4) MRI contraindications such as claustrophobia; (5) A history of antipsychotic medication, antidepressant medication, or other medications that may affect dopamine levels; (6) History of antipsychotic, antidepressants, or other medication usage that may affect dopamine levels, or a history of other severe psychiatric illnesses; (7) Metal implants in the head or heart; (8) A history of electroshock; (9) Ongoing participation in other gait and balance-related interventions; (10) Physician-diagnosed risk factors for cardiovascular exercise.
